在英国贝德福德郡发生的一起悲剧中,一名男子被怀疑杀害了自己的妻子及两名女儿后潜逃。死者为 Nothabo Zandile Tshuma(42 岁)及其两个女儿 Natalie(15 岁)和 Nala(5 岁),目前警方正对嫌疑人 Ndodana Mkhanyisi Tshuma(45 岁,英国公民、津巴布韦裔)进行国际追捕 [1]。
据称,该嫌疑人在周六从希思罗机场离开英国,现被认为身处津巴布韦 [1]。受害者家属形容此次事件是“难以想象的损失”,并感谢社区给予的支持 [1]。Natalie 就读的学校校长称赞她为“才华横溢的学生”[1];另一所学校校长则称 Nala 是家里的“小太阳”[1]。
A man suspected of killing his wife and two daughters has fled the UK for Zimbabwe after their bodies were discovered at a residence in Bedfordshire. Police are currently pursuing Ndodana Mkhanyisi Tshuma, 45 [1]. The victims identified as Nothabo Zandile Tshuma, 42, along with her children Natalie and Nala [1].
Tshuma left the country on Saturday via Heathrow Airport after being suspected of the murders [1]. He is believed to be currently in Zimbabwe [1]. Family members have described the incident as an "unimaginable loss" and expressed gratitude for community support during this time [1]. Tributes were also paid by school staff, with one headteacher describing Nala as a "little sun" and Natalie as a "talented student" [1].
